HeadInvest provides discretionary and occasional non‑discretionary portfolio management and financial planning services for individuals, trusts, endowments, foundations, charitable organizations, government entities, corporations and retirement plans; the brochure reports $891,849,255 in discretionary assets under management as of December 31, 2025 across 445 relationships. The firm also offers integrated advice on insurance, estate and retirement planning and coordinates with other client advisors when appropriate. The firm follows a disciplined Price/Value Analysis for security selection, applying quantitative screens (for example, generally excluding companies with debt greater than half of invested capital or market capitalizations under $750 million) and constructing customized asset allocations across equities, fixed income, ETFs and certain alternative assets. Portfolios are typically managed on a discretionary basis using three principal equity approaches (Core Growth, Dividend Value, and Custom Portfolio Services), with tax-aware implementation for taxable accounts and the ability to manage held‑away retirement accounts through a third‑party platform. Distinctive aspects noted in the brochure include serving government entities — a client type that is uncommon for many similar team firms — and an emphasis on detailed client reporting (quarterly statements and annual transaction summaries) alongside the firm’s practice of advertising performance results in its materials, which is relatively rare among peers. The brochure also highlights operational features that may matter to institutional or plan clients, such as direct trading access to employee plans and formal proxy‑voting procedures supported by third‑party research.
